I'm from Canada, and think your assumptions are laughable!. You have no idea how it works here!. Yes, our system is not perfect!. You can wait for certain surgeries like knee replacements etc!. You NEVER have to wait for any life threatning illness!. We have had a stroke in our family, a mom with cancer, a sister with cancer and 2 very serious car accidents!. All of them were dealt with immediately!. All received top notch care!.
Now, if you show up at the hospital with a sore throat, you're going to wait hours to see a Dr!. and so you should!. Every patient admitted is rated on a scale from an emergency down to a sore toe!. That's the way it should be!.
My sister was diagnosed with breast cancer 10 years ago here in Canada!. She received her surgery, chemo and radiation right away!.
4 years after her surgery her husband was transfered to a job in Colorado!. Because she had a pre-existing medical condition her portion of the medical plan was $800!.00 per month!. Her husbands employer paid the other $800!.00!. Now you tell me how many people can afford that kind of money!. Www@Answer-Health@Com
